Output 3af88069edaa577491a07aa166ac0c33430baacd4d28007761e66d2e7be28996:0

value
70164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3c68412edb3d74948e3b0ddc099a61124666f2b OP_EQUAL
address
3NTP8DXSReYb85vJNAurE31evcwqAiStr8
transaction
3af88069edaa577491a07aa166ac0c33430baacd4d28007761e66d2e7be28996
confirmations
174120
spent
true